Subject: DR drill Thursday — Inkmill pipeline

Contractor onboarding note: Thursday we simulate total loss of the Inkmill markdown rendering pipeline. You'll restore the renderer from the cold backup. Restores require unlocking the sealed config bundle. Don't improvise; follow the runbook steps exactly. The bundle's recovery passphrase is listed below.

vault phrase of yaduf-yajop = lamath-kelix-aldion-zorius-ulaox-eliax-gorox-norok-fenael-fenath-julael-pelius-belius-druion

Action item from the Brindlewick consent-banner incident: the staged rollout ramped faster than the consent-record writer could absorb, so some acknowledgments were queued past the retention check. Remediation is a rate-limited rollout controller with an explicit write-confirmation gate before each ramp step. Security review should confirm the gate cannot be bypassed by a manual ramp override. The proposed controller constants are set out below.

constants for yaduf-fahag:
BUDGETS = {
    "kelix": 528,
    "briwyn": 734,
}

## Onboarding: Bellcurve Dedup (alert deduplicator)

Welcome to Nimroth Support! Bellcurve collapses duplicate on-call alerts into a single incident card, so when customers say "we got paged forty times," check Bellcurve first — it probably merged them already. Dashboard access is via the support console. First-time setup asks you to restore the shared config, and for that you'll enter the recovery passphrase below.

unlock words, yagug-yagug: jorwyn-wenmir-kelael-kasion-norius-casox-goriel-tamion-casir-oliir-fenir-gorix-praion

## Account Recovery — Health Checks Behind the Balancer

If the Crestline admin account is locked out, first confirm the recovery endpoint is actually reachable: the Vanholm load balancer only routes to nodes passing the /status probe. Drain any node failing two consecutive checks, then hit the recovery console on a healthy node directly. Verify TLS terminates at the balancer, not the node, or the console will refuse the session. At the console prompt, supply the recovery passphrase listed below.

strongbox words: raldor-eliir-lamael